11:17 a wild olive shoot . . . grafted in. See Jer. 11:16; Hos. 14:6 for Israel as an olive tree. Wild olive shoots do seem to have been grafted into cultivated trees to bring fresh vitality to them. Paul’s words, however, probably intentionally stretch beyond strict horticulture. Gentiles have been grafted into the people of God “contrary to nature” (v. 24).
